Simple script to look for drivers and scripts that
are missing requires SPDX header.

+#! /bin/sh
+# SPDX-License-Identifier: BSD-3-Clause
+# Copyright (c) 2019 Microsoft Corporation
+#
+# Produce a list of files without SPDX license identifiers
+
+echo "Files without SPDX License"
+echo "--------------------------"
+
+git grep -L SPDX-License-Identifier -- \
+    ':^.git*' ':^.ci/*' ':^.travis.yml' \
+    ':^README' ':^MAINTAINERS' ':^VERSION' ':^ABI_VERSION' \
+    ':^*/Kbuild' ':^*/README' \
+    ':^license/' ':^doc/' ':^config/' ':^buildtools/' \
+    ':^devtools/cocci/' \
+    ':^*.def' ':^*.map' ':^*.ini' ':^*.data' ':^*.cfg' ':^*.txt'
+
+echo
+echo "Files with redundant BSD boilerplate"
+echo "------------------------------------"
+
+git grep -l SPDX-License-Identifier | \
+    xargs grep -l 'Redistribution'
